2. Geological Origins: The Power of Mount Merapi
To understand the quality of +62 Lava Rock Tiles, one must understand their origin. Mount Merapi, located in Central Java, is one of the most active volcanoes in Indonesia and arguably the world. Its frequent eruptions have deposited layers upon layers of volcanic material—ash, tephra, and lava flows—that have cooled and solidified into dense, mineral-rich stone over millennia. This geological activity is the secret behind the superior properties of our stone.
The stone we harvest is primarily composed of basalt and andesite. Basalt is an extrusive igneous rock formed from the rapid cooling of low-viscosity lava rich in magnesium and iron. It is known for its fine-grained texture, dark color, and exceptional hardness. Andesite, on the other hand, is an intermediate volcanic rock that offers a slightly different texture and color palette, often ranging from grey to black. The specific combination of minerals in Merapi stone gives it a unique density and porosity balance that makes it ideal for both structural and decorative applications.

Furthermore, the volcanic origin of the stone imbues it with natural thermal properties. Lava stone has excellent heat retention capabilities, making it cool to the touch in hot climates and capable of retaining warmth in cooler environments. This makes it an exceptionally comfortable material for flooring and wall cladding in tropical regions like Indonesia, as well as in temperate zones abroad. The stone’s ability to regulate temperature naturally contributes to the energy efficiency of buildings, aligning with modern green building standards.
3. Product Characteristics: Split Face & Pedra Bruta
The defining feature of +62 Lava Rock Tiles is the “Split Face” or “Rock Face” finish. In the industry, this is sometimes referred to as Pedra Hitam Bruta (Black Rough Stone). This finish is characterized by a rough, uneven surface that contrasts sharply with the smooth, precise edges of the tile. This juxtaposition creates a visual tension that is both rustic and refined.
Unlike polished stone, which reflects light and can appear cold or sterile, split face stone absorbs light, creating deep shadows and highlights that emphasize its three-dimensional texture. This makes it an excellent choice for feature walls where you want to create a sense of depth and drama. The irregularities in the surface are not flaws; they are the hallmark of authenticity. They prove that the stone has been worked by human hands and has not been artificially manufactured.

We offer a variety of sizes and thicknesses to suit different applications. Standard wall cladding tiles typically range from 10cm x 10cm to 30cm x 60cm, with thicknesses varying from 2cm to 5cm depending on the desired projection and structural requirements. For flooring applications, we recommend thicker slabs to withstand foot traffic and load-bearing stresses. Our Black Lava Stone Tiles are available in custom cuts upon request, allowing for bespoke designs that fit unique architectural visions.
Another key characteristic is the color consistency. While natural stone always exhibits some variation, Merapi lava stone is renowned for its consistent deep black to charcoal grey hue. This makes it easier to match batches for large-scale projects compared to other natural stones like sandstone or limestone, which can vary significantly in color. However, we still embrace the subtle nuances that make each tile unique, viewing them as part of the stone’s natural charm.
4. The Artisan Manufacturing Process
The transformation of raw volcanic rock into premium +62 Lava Rock Tiles is a journey that combines modern technology with traditional craftsmanship. It is a process that cannot be fully automated, requiring the skilled hands of artisans who have inherited their techniques from generations of stone workers in the Magelang and Yogyakarta regions.
Step 1: Quarrying and Selection
The process begins at the quarry, where large blocks of stone are extracted. Only the highest quality blocks are selected for processing. These blocks are inspected for cracks, impurities, and color consistency. The “skin” or outer crust of the block is often set aside, as it contains the most interesting textures for rock face tiles. This material is carefully stored and sorted, rather than discarded, ensuring zero waste in our production cycle.
Step 2: Primary Cutting
The selected blocks are transported to our workshop where they undergo primary cutting using large gang saws or wire saws. This step reduces the massive blocks into manageable slabs of specific thicknesses. Precision is key here to ensure that the final tiles will have uniform thickness, which is crucial for installation. The offcuts from this process are often repurposed for smaller mosaic tiles or aggregate.
Step 3: Sizing and Shaping
The slabs are then moved to smaller, more precise bridge saws where they are cut into the final dimensions required by the customer. This could be standard sizes like 20x20cm or custom sizes for specific projects. At this stage, the stone still has a relatively smooth, sawn surface. The magic happens in the next step.

Step 4: Hand Chiseling (The Rock Face Finish)
This is the most labor-intensive and critical step. Skilled craftsmen use specialized chisels and hammers to manually chip away at the surface of the tile. They work along the natural grain of the stone, creating a rough, uneven texture that reveals the stone’s inner structure. This process requires immense skill; too much force can break the tile, while too little will result in a flat, uninteresting surface. The goal is to create a “natural” look that appears as if the stone was broken by nature itself.
After chiseling, the edges of the tile are often leveled or “dressed” to ensure they are straight and square. This allows for neat grout lines during installation while maintaining the rough face. The contrast between the precise edge and the chaotic face is what gives the tile its architectural appeal. 5. Technical Specifications & Durability
Beyond its aesthetic appeal, +62 Lava Rock Tiles is engineered by nature to perform under demanding conditions. Understanding the technical properties of the stone is essential for architects and engineers specifying it for projects.
- Compressive Strength: Merapi lava stone boasts a compressive strength typically exceeding 100 MPa (Megapascals), making it stronger than many types of concrete and brick. This allows it to bear significant loads, suitable for paving and heavy-traffic areas.
- Water Absorption: The stone has a moderate water absorption rate (typically 3-8%). This porosity is beneficial for outdoor applications as it allows the stone to “breathe” and prevents water from pooling on the surface, reducing slip hazards. However, for indoor wet areas, sealing is recommended.
- Frost Resistance: Due to its volcanic origin, the stone is highly resistant to freeze-thaw cycles. This makes it an excellent choice for outdoor cladding in colder climates where temperatures drop below freezing. The internal structure of the stone does not expand excessively when water freezes within its pores.
- Chemical Resistance: Basalt is generally resistant to acids and alkalis, making it suitable for kitchen backsplashes and industrial environments. However, prolonged exposure to strong chemicals should be avoided.
- Thermal Conductivity: As mentioned earlier, the stone has low thermal conductivity, acting as a natural insulator. This helps maintain stable indoor temperatures.
These technical properties make +62 Lava Rock Tiles a versatile material that can be used in a wide range of environments, from tropical resorts to alpine chalets. Its durability ensures that installations will last for decades, if not centuries, with minimal maintenance.
6. Architectural Applications & Design Versatility
The versatility of +62 Lava Rock Tiles allows it to be integrated into virtually any design style, from ultra-modern minimalism to traditional rustic. Here are some of the most popular applications:
Swimming Pools and Water Features
One of the most iconic uses of black lava stone is in swimming pool cladding. The dark color creates a stunning mirror effect, reflecting the sky and surroundings while making the water appear deeper and more inviting. The rough texture provides essential slip resistance for pool decks and coping. Furthermore, the stone’s natural filtration properties can help maintain water clarity in infinity pools and water walls. Exterior Wall Cladding
Using lava stone for exterior facades adds instant curb appeal and protection against the elements. The stone acts as a rainscreen, protecting the underlying structure from moisture while allowing ventilation. It is particularly effective in tropical architecture where airflow and heat reduction are priorities. Interior Feature Walls
Inside the home, a wall clad in rock face lava stone becomes an immediate focal point. It works beautifully behind fireplaces, in entryways, or as an accent wall in living rooms. The texture adds warmth and acoustic dampening to the space, reducing echo in hard-surfaced rooms. Pairing it with warm wood tones and soft lighting creates a cozy, sanctuary-like atmosphere.
Landscaping and Hardscaping
Beyond vertical surfaces, lava stone is excellent for horizontal applications. Garden pathways, patio pavers, and retaining walls all benefit from the stone’s durability and natural look. The irregular shapes of random ashlar patterns blend seamlessly with planting beds and natural landscapes. We also offer stepping stone options specifically designed for garden paths.

7. Comprehensive Installation Guide
Proper installation is crucial to realizing the full potential of +62 Lava Rock Tiles. While the stone is durable, incorrect installation can lead to issues like efflorescence, detachment, or cracking. Here is a general guide for professional installers:
- Surface Preparation: Ensure the substrate (wall or floor) is clean, dry, and structurally sound. For exterior walls, a waterproof membrane may be required behind the stone to prevent moisture ingress.
- Adhesive Selection: Use a high-quality, polymer-modified thin-set mortar suitable for natural stone. For heavy exterior cladding, mechanical anchors may be necessary in addition to adhesive. Avoid using white cement for dark stones unless specified, as it can cause staining.
- Dry Layout: Before applying adhesive, dry lay the tiles to plan the pattern and minimize cuts. Mix tiles from different boxes to ensure color and texture variation is evenly distributed.
- Grouting: Use a sanded grout for wider joints (typical for rock face tiles). The grout color should complement the stone; dark grey or black grout often works best with lava stone to create a seamless look. Seal the grout lines after curing to prevent staining.
- Sealing: While lava stone is dense, sealing is recommended for indoor applications or areas prone to staining (like kitchens). Use a penetrating sealer that enhances the natural color without creating a glossy film. Test the sealer on a sample piece first.
For complex installations or large-scale projects, we recommend consulting with our technical team or hiring experienced stone masons. Proper installation ensures the longevity and beauty of your investment.
8. Maintenance & Long-Term Care
One of the greatest advantages of natural lava stone is its low maintenance requirement. Unlike wood that needs varnishing or metal that needs painting, stone essentially maintains itself. However, basic care will keep it looking its best for generations.
Cleaning: Regular cleaning with water and a mild pH-neutral soap is usually sufficient. Avoid harsh acidic cleaners (like vinegar or muriatic acid) as they can etch the surface or damage the sealer. For outdoor pools, occasional pressure washing can remove algae or mineral deposits, but use a wide-angle tip to avoid damaging the stone surface.
Sealing: Reapply penetrating sealer every 2-3 years for indoor surfaces or high-traffic outdoor areas. This replenishes the protective barrier against stains and moisture. You can test if resealing is needed by sprinkling water on the stone; if it beads up, the seal is good; if it soaks in immediately, it’s time to reseal.
Repair: In the rare event of damage, individual tiles can be replaced. Because natural stone varies, it is advisable to keep a small surplus of tiles from the original batch for future repairs. Minor chips can sometimes be repaired with color-matched epoxy fillers.
9. Sustainability & Environmental Impact
In an era of climate consciousness, choosing sustainable building materials is more important than ever. +62 Lava Rock Tiles scores highly on sustainability metrics:
- Natural & Abundant: Volcanic stone is a naturally occurring material that does not require energy-intensive manufacturing processes like firing ceramics or smelting metals. The primary energy input is mechanical cutting and shaping.
- Low VOC: Unlike paints, carpets, and synthetic adhesives, natural stone emits no volatile organic compounds (VOCs), contributing to healthier indoor air quality.
- Durability: The long lifespan of stone means it does not need to be replaced frequently, reducing the demand for new materials and the waste associated with renovation.
- Recyclability: At the end of its life, stone can be crushed and used as aggregate for road base or landscaping, returning to the earth without toxicity.
- Local Sourcing: By sourcing from local quarries in Indonesia, we reduce the carbon footprint associated with transportation for domestic projects. For international exports, we optimize logistics to minimize emissions.
